hideout-lastation.com
Paradis Pour Les Concepteurs Et Les Développeurs


Supercharge Siri pour contrôler les applications tierces avec GoogolPlex

Introduit en tant que fonctionnalité dans l'iPhone 4S en 2011, Siri a permis aux utilisateurs iOS de contrôler leurs applications via des commandes vocales. Cependant, cela ne s'applique pas aux applications tierces, à moins que vous ne jailbreakez votre appareil iOS.

Les bonnes nouvelles sont un hack appelé GoogolPlex, conçu par 4 étudiants de première année de l'Université de Pennsylvanie pour le hackathon PennApps Spring 2014, est sur le point de changer tout cela.

En utilisant un exploit man-in-the-middle, GoogolPlex dirige vos demandes vers Siri vers leur serveur proxy, où il est ensuite analysé pour fonctionner avec un plus large éventail de commandes, plus que ce que permet Apple. Plus de bonnes nouvelles, ce hack ne nécessite pas de jailbreak, peut facilement être installé en une minute, et peut être personnalisé selon vos besoins avec javascript.

Configuration de GoogolPlex

Pour configurer GoogolPlex, accédez à Paramètres> Wi-Fi . Sur le réseau où vous êtes actuellement, appuyez sur le symbole i à côté de celui-ci.

Faites défiler jusqu'à ce que vous atteigniez HTTP PROXY. Sélectionnez Auto et entrez "http://totally.betterthansiri.com" dans le champ URL.

Une fois configuré, activez-le en donnant à Siri une commande qui commence par "GoogolPlex". Par exemple, "GoogolPlex joue Michael Jackson".

Cela activera GoogolPlex et puisque c'est la première fois que vous l'utilisez, iOS vous demandera si vous faites confiance à ce serveur ou non. Appuyez sur Continuer . Vous devrez ensuite vous connecter ou créer un compte.

L'inscription est vraiment facile et vous pouvez même l'utiliser pour créer des commandes personnalisées plus tard.

Une fois que vous avez créé un compte, vous serez invité à vous connecter à votre compte pour commencer à utiliser GoogolPlex. Terminé? Il est temps de commencer à donner des commandes en utilisant GoogolPlex.

Caractéristiques

GoogolPlex permet aux utilisateurs d'utiliser Siri avec des applications tierces, ce qui leur permet de créer leurs propres commandes personnalisées ou d'obtenir des scripts créés par d'autres utilisateurs, à partir de l'application Web.

Les commandes sont invoquées en disant "GoogolPlex [ Dites commande ici ]" lorsque Siri est activé.

Pour commencer, GoogolPlex vous fournira quelques commandes par défaut à tester. Par exemple, il existe une commande par défaut pour lire les chansons de Michael Jackson de Spotify en disant "GoogolPlex Play Michael Jackson". GoogolPlex demandera à Siri d'ouvrir Spotify et de jouer des chansons de Michael Jackson.

GoogolPlex permet également à l'utilisateur de s'interfacer avec d'autres matériels tels que Nest Learning Thermostats et Tesla Motors. Après lui avoir donné vos informations d'identification, vous pouvez configurer Siri pour contrôler le matériel - par exemple, verrouiller et déverrouiller votre voiture - en utilisant uniquement votre voix.

Créer des commandes personnalisées

L'une des fonctionnalités les plus intéressantes et les plus puissantes de GoogolPlex est sa capacité à vous permettre de créer des commandes personnalisées . Ces commandes personnalisées sont créées à l'aide de l'application Web et sont en JavaScript . Vous pouvez configurer le déclencheur nécessaire pour votre commande personnalisée et spécifier exactement la réponse (ou même importer des bibliothèques JavaScript dans l'application, le cas échéant).

Pour écrire votre propre commande:

1. Connectez-vous à votre compte et cliquez sur Ajouter une nouvelle commande Siri sur l'application Web.

2. Nommez votre commande personnalisée, tapez la phase qui déclenchera la commande dans Siri et créez le script dont elle a besoin pour fonctionner. Vous trouverez ci-dessous une commande générée par l'utilisateur pour extraire un article de Wikipédia en utilisant la commande " GoogolPlex, donne-moi un article au hasard ".

3. Appuyez sur Enregistrer la commande Siri. Votre commande personnalisée peut maintenant être utilisée sur votre appareil iOS. Si vous n'êtes pas satisfait de votre commande, vous pouvez la modifier plus tard ou la supprimer.

4. Si vous pensez que d'autres personnes pourront bénéficier de la commande, vous pouvez la partager avec vos amis ou la soumettre aux développeurs pour qu'elle apparaisse sur leur page Commandes sélectionnées .

Commandes en vedette

La section Commandes en vedette est l'endroit où vous pouvez parcourir les commandes faites par d'autres utilisateurs. Si vous n'êtes pas à l'aise de créer vos propres commandes, vous pouvez trouver cette commande dans cette section.

Installez simplement la commande pour une utilisation immédiate. Vous pouvez même jeter un coup d'œil au code source de la commande pour apprendre comment cela fonctionne.

Conclusion

GoogolPlex est un hack incroyablement utile pour Siri qui étend considérablement ses fonctionnalités pour couvrir les applications tierces. Apple n'a pas encore répondu à ce piratage (certains hacks dans le passé n'ont pas eu autant de chance) mais pour l'instant, c'est la meilleure façon de développer Siri sans un jailbreak .

Conception de tableau de bord: plus de 50 exemples et ressources brillants

Conception de tableau de bord: plus de 50 exemples et ressources brillants

Nous vivons dans le monde des données volumineuses et la plupart des gens ont besoin de donner un sens à ces chiffres dans le cadre de leur routine de flux de travail. La gestion des données est une tâche difficile et c'est là que le tableau de bord entre en scène.Le tableau de bord est une interface entre un site Web et l'administrateur qui permet de contrôler un site, un service ou un outil de suivi des données. Un tab

(Conseils techniques et de conception)

Comment cacher la barre de menu sur les affichages secondaires dans Mavericks [Quicktip]

Comment cacher la barre de menu sur les affichages secondaires dans Mavericks [Quicktip]

Ayant plusieurs affichages est certainement très utile pour les types créatifs et les gens qui aiment effectuer plusieurs tâches. Mac OS X Mavericks a changé la façon dont Mac OS X gérait plusieurs écrans, mais cela a été ajouté à l'ajout d' une barre de menus sur les écrans secondaires . Cette barr

(Conseils techniques et de conception)